Your Guide To Kylemore Abbey
Kylemore Abbey, located in the stunning landscapes of County Galway, Ireland, is a destination rich in history and beauty. Originally built in the late 19th century by Mitchell Henry as a grand residence for his wife, Margaret, this striking castle has since undergone many transformations. It served as a private home, then a girls' boarding school, and today stands as one of Ireland's most beloved tourist attractions.
